苦逼的CUDA 与 OPENCV 配置 之旅

本文详细记录了配置CUDA和OpenCV以实现HOG算法GPU加速的过程,包括下载CUDA和CMake,遇到的配置问题及解决方案,如CMake变量未找到和编译器不兼容的问题。通过重新编译OpenCV并启用CUDA支持,作者希望提高算法的运行效率。目前配置已成功,但对后续使用的效果持观望态度。
摘要由CSDN通过智能技术生成

为了使用 OPENCV+HOG 不得不入CUDA的坑
下有另一个关键词:Opencv Hog

第一步要搞清的就是,你需要重新Configure下 OPencv
这个重新编译的含义是啥,似乎是为了生成新的dll 与lib 文件
这就意味着,你在configure完之后,又要将配置苦逼的再来一遍。
这趟浑水深不可测~~。。。
但还必须趟,。。。。因为使用的算法可以用GPU加速来提升效果。。。
先用起来再说吧。。。。

不知道又要用几天的时间。。

第一天
首先下载了cuda 7.5
然后下载了 cmake
最后听说还要 使用TBB

“To enable CUDA support, configure OpenCV using CMake with WITH_CUDA=ON . When the flag is set and if CUDA is installed, the full-featured OpenCV GPU module is built. Otherwise, the module is still built but at runtime all functions from the module throw Exception with CV_GpuNotSupported error code….”

Please re-build OpenCV, and make sure enabled CUDA support Thanks.
For more information, please refer to http://docs.opencv.org/2.4/modules/gpu/doc/introduction.html
下面是一些配

  • 0
    点赞
  • 1
    收藏
    觉得还不错? 一键收藏
  • 0
    评论
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值